The gate of a through-conduit slab gate valve with a metallic seal or soft seal can be a project with different types of steels, taking into account the purposes of its use, flow fluids, pressure classes, and operating temperatures.

The use of carbon steels for the construction of the gate involves a final nickel plating with thickness ranging from 25 microns to 80 microns. In this case, the gate will be suitable for a soft seal. Obviously, stainless steels can be used.

The gates produced for the metal seal are subjected to Tungsten Carbide, Chromium carbide, Stellite coatings with variable thickness of 150 to 400 microns.
